10-year TIPS auctions at record low -0.637%
The Treasury today at 1 p.m. closed out its auction of a new 10-year Treasury Inflation-Protected Security with a yield to maturity of -0.637%, a record low for any 9- to 10-year TIPS at auction. Here is the Treasury’s summary … Continue reading

30-year TIPS reissue auctions at record-low 0.520%
The Treasury today auctioned a 29-year, 8-month reissue of CUSIP 912810QV3, resulting in a yield to maturity of 0.520%. That’s a record-low yield for an 30-year TIPS issue or reissue; the previous low was 0.77%, for this same TIPS when … Continue reading
